400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

在excel中叹号是什么意思

作者:路由通
|
403人看过
发布时间:2026-04-02 16:10:20
标签:
在表格处理软件中,叹号是一个常见但多义的符号,其含义根据具体使用场景而变化。它主要作为工作表名称与单元格引用之间的分隔符,用于跨表引用数据,同时也是定义名称的一部分和错误检查的标识。理解叹号的精确用法,是掌握该软件高级引用功能、实现数据动态关联和有效进行错误排查的关键。本文将系统解析叹号在不同上下文中的核心作用与应用技巧。
在excel中叹号是什么意思

       在日常使用表格处理软件进行数据整理与分析时,我们经常会遇到一个看似简单却内涵丰富的符号——叹号。对于许多使用者,尤其是初学者而言,这个符号的出现时常伴随着困惑:它有时安静地躺在公式里,有时又突兀地出现在单元格角落。实际上,叹号在这个软件中扮演着几个至关重要的角色,其意义完全取决于它所处的语境。深入理解这些不同的用法,不仅能帮助我们更精准地构建公式,实现跨工作表乃至跨工作簿的数据联动,还能让我们在面对软件提示的错误或警告时,能够迅速定位问题根源。本文将从一个资深编辑的视角出发,为您层层剥开叹号的神秘面纱,通过详尽的解析与实用的案例,让您彻底掌握这一关键符号的奥妙。

       叹号作为工作表引用分隔符的核心角色

       叹号最为基础且核心的功能,是充当工作表名称与单元格地址之间的分隔符。当我们需要在一个工作表(Sheet)的公式中,引用另一个工作表里的数据时,就必须使用这种结构。其标准的语法格式为:工作表名称!单元格地址。例如,公式“=Sheet2!A1”的含义是,在当前单元格中显示名为“Sheet2”的工作表中A1单元格的内容。这里的叹号明确地指示了引用的来源,是连接不同数据空间的桥梁。如果没有这个叹号,软件将默认引用当前工作表内的单元格,从而导致引用错误或计算出错。这是叹号最经典、使用频率最高的场景,是构建复杂数据模型、实现多表数据汇总的基础。

       引用包含空格或特殊字符的工作表名称

       当工作表名称中包含空格、汉字或其他特殊字符时,引用规则需要稍作调整。此时,必须用单引号将完整的工作表名称包裹起来,然后再使用叹号进行分隔。例如,如果您的工作表名称为“销售 数据”(中间含有空格),那么正确的跨表引用格式应为:“=‘销售 数据’!B5”。单引号确保了软件能够正确识别整个名称字符串,叹号则履行其分隔职责。忽略单引号直接书写为“=销售 数据!B5”,软件通常会报错,因为它会将“销售”和“数据”解析为两个独立的、未定义的元素。这是一个非常实用的细节,在处理由用户自定义的、名称较为复杂的工作表时尤为重要。

       叹号在三维引用与多表合并计算中的应用

       叹号的功能不仅限于连接两个对象。在所谓的“三维引用”中,它可以用来一次性引用多个连续工作表中的同一个单元格区域。其语法结构为:起始工作表名称:结束工作表名称!单元格区域。例如,假设您有分别名为“一月”、“二月”、“三月”的三个工作表,您想计算这三个表里C5单元格的总和,可以使用公式“=SUM(一月:三月!C5)”。这里的冒号定义了工作表的范围,叹号则将这个范围与具体的单元格地址分隔开来。这种引用方式为跨多个月度、季度或项目的数据汇总提供了极大的便利,避免了手动逐个相加的繁琐。

       定义名称中的叹号:限定名称的作用域

       在软件的名称管理器中,我们可以为单元格、区域或常量定义一个有意义的名称,以便在公式中直接使用该名称代替复杂的地址。叹号在这里用于界定名称的“作用域”。默认情况下,定义的名称作用于整个工作簿。但有时,我们希望某个名称仅对特定的工作表有效,这时就需要在定义名称时加入叹号。例如,在工作表级别定义一个名称,其完整标识会显示为“Sheet1!销售额”,表示“销售额”这个名称只在“Sheet1”中有效。当在其他工作表中使用同名但不同作用域的名称时,软件会根据叹号前的表名来区分。这增强了名称管理的灵活性和精确性,尤其适用于大型、多表协作的复杂文件。

       单元格左上角的绿色叹号:错误检查指示器

       除了在公式内部,叹号也以一种醒目的视觉形式出现在单元格的左上角——一个绿色的小三角,旁边通常会伴随一个下拉按钮,其中包含叹号图标。这并非公式的一部分,而是软件内置的“错误检查”功能标识。当单元格中的数字以文本形式存储、公式引用区域可能存在不一致,或使用了有问题的公式结构时,软件会在此处标记这个绿色叹号。点击旁边的下拉按钮,可以看到详细的错误提示和修正建议,例如“数字以文本形式存储”、“公式引用了空单元格”等。这是软件主动提供的诊断工具,帮助用户及时发现并修正潜在的数据或逻辑问题。

       处理以文本形式存储的数字

       当单元格左上角出现绿色叹号,且提示为“数字以文本形式存储”时,这是一个常见问题。从某些数据库或网页导入的数据,或者手动输入时在数字前加了单引号,都可能导致数字被识别为文本。文本格式的数字无法参与正常的数值计算,会导致求和、平均值等函数结果错误。通过点击叹号旁的选项,通常可以选择“转换为数字”来快速修复。理解这个叹号警告,能有效避免因数据格式不统一而引发的计算失误,保证数据分析结果的准确性。

       公式中不一致的区域引用警告

       另一个触发绿色叹号警告的情况是“公式在区域内不一致”。例如,您在B列填写了一列公式,第一个公式是“=A110”,第二个公式却突然变成了“=A220”,如果这种模式与相邻公式的模式明显不同,软件可能会标记叹号提醒。这有助于检查公式复制过程中是否出现了意外的手动修改,确保同一列或同一行的计算公式遵循一致的逻辑,维护数据处理的规范性。

       与外部工作簿链接时的叹号应用

       叹号在链接外部工作簿(即其他文件)时,其语法结构会变得更加复杂。完整的引用路径通常包含工作簿文件名(用方括号括起)、工作表名和叹号。基本格式为:“=[工作簿名.xlsx]工作表名!单元格地址”。例如,引用另一个名为“预算.xlsx”的文件中“年度”工作表的C3单元格,公式写作“=[预算.xlsx]年度!C3”。这里的叹号依然是分隔工作表与单元格的关键符号,但它连接的是来自不同文件的数据。掌握此用法是实现跨文件数据动态更新的高级技能。

       使用INDIRECT函数与叹号构建动态引用

       叹号与INDIRECT函数结合,可以创造出强大的动态引用效果。INDIRECT函数的作用是将一个文本字符串解释为一个有效的单元格引用。例如,假设A1单元格里写着文本“Sheet2”,B1单元格里写着“A10”,那么公式“=INDIRECT(A1&”!”&B1)”的结果就等于“=Sheet2!A10”。通过将工作表名和单元格地址作为变量放在其他单元格中,再利用叹号连接,我们可以实现不直接修改公式,仅改变变量单元格内容就能切换引用目标的功能。这在制作动态报表和仪表板时极其有用。

       叹号在结构化引用中的体现

       当使用表格功能(通常称为“超级表”)时,软件会为区域创建结构化引用。在这种引用方式中,虽然叹号不直接以“!”字符出现,但其分隔的逻辑依然存在。结构化引用的格式类似于“表1[列标题]”,这里的“表1”相当于工作表级别的标识(尽管它属于工作簿内的一个对象),而列标题则指向具体数据。这种设计可以看作是叹号分隔逻辑的一种进化形式,它通过名称而非地址来引用数据,使得公式更易读、更智能,特别是在表格增删行后,引用范围会自动调整。

       避免常见错误:错误使用叹号导致的问题

       在实际操作中,因误用叹号而导致的错误很常见。例如,在应该使用冒号表示连续区域时错误使用了叹号,写成“A1!A10”(这是错误的),正确应为“A1:A10”。又或者,在引用当前工作表单元格时画蛇添足地加上叹号和当前表名,如“=Sheet1!A1”(当已在Sheet1中时),虽然可能不会报错,但显得冗余。清晰地区分隔符(叹号)、连接符(冒号)和联合符(逗号)的用法,是编写正确公式的基本功。

       叹号与绝对引用、相对引用的结合

       叹号与单元格的引用样式(绝对引用与相对引用)可以无缝结合。无论是跨表引用还是三维引用,被引用的单元格地址本身都可以是相对的、绝对的或混合的。例如,“=Sheet2!$A$1”表示绝对引用Sheet2的A1单元格,无论公式复制到哪里,这个引用都不会改变。“=Sheet2!A$1”则表示列相对、行绝对。理解这一点,可以在进行跨工作表公式复制和填充时,精确控制引用的变化规律,确保公式逻辑的准确性。

       通过查找和替换功能管理含叹号的引用

       当需要批量修改大量公式中的工作表引用时,可以利用软件的查找和替换功能。由于叹号是引用结构中的固定部分,我们可以通过查找“旧表名!”并替换为“新表名!”,来快速更新所有相关公式的引用源。这是一个高效维护大型表格文件的技巧,尤其是在工作表需要重命名或结构调整时,能节省大量手动修改的时间。

       叹号在早期版本与现有版本中的兼容性

       叹号作为工作表与单元格之间的分隔符,是该软件长期以来保持的核心语法之一,具有极佳的向下和向上兼容性。无论是较旧的版本还是最新的版本,这一基本规则都保持一致。这意味着,使用叹号构建的跨表引用公式在不同版本的软件之间共享时,通常不会出现兼容性问题。这为团队协作和文件传承提供了稳定的基础。

       结合宏与VBA理解叹号

       对于进阶使用者,在编写宏或VBA(应用程序的可视化基本应用程序)代码来控制该软件时,叹号的引用规则同样适用。在代码中,引用另一个工作表的单元格通常也需要使用相同的“工作表名!单元格地址”模式,只不过在代码语境中,需要通过对象模型来精确表述。了解这一点,有助于在自动化脚本中实现复杂的数据抓取与写入操作,打通交互式操作与编程自动化之间的隔阂。

       总结与最佳实践建议

       综上所述,表格处理软件中的叹号远非一个简单的标点。它是分隔工作表与单元格的语法核心,是定义名称作用域的关键字,也是错误检查的视觉信号。为了高效且准确地运用它,建议遵循以下实践:首先,在跨表引用时,养成“表名!地址”的条件反射;其次,当表名含空格时,务必记得加上单引号;再次,善用绿色叹号警告来诊断数据格式和公式问题;最后,在构建复杂模型时,考虑结合INDIRECT函数实现引用的动态化。透彻理解并熟练运用叹号,将使您从被动的表格使用者,转变为主动的数据架构师,从而释放该软件更强大的数据处理潜能。

       希望这篇深入浅出的解析,能帮助您彻底厘清叹号的各种含义与应用场景。在实际工作中多加练习和尝试,您会发现这个小小的符号,竟是串联起整个数据世界不可或缺的纽带。

相关文章
excel中E 12代表什么
在电子表格应用软件(Excel)中,“E12”并非一个固定的术语或功能,它根据上下文环境具有多重含义。它可能代表一个具体的单元格地址,即E列第12行;也可能是科学计数法中数字的表示方式;或是某些特定函数参数的一部分。理解“E12”的具体指代,关键在于识别其出现的场景与格式。本文将系统剖析其在单元格引用、数值表示及公式应用中的不同角色,并提供实用的识别方法与操作指南。
2026-04-02 16:10:01
316人看过
Excel运用背后的关键是什么
对于许多使用者而言,微软电子表格软件(Microsoft Excel)既熟悉又令人困惑。熟练运用它的关键,远不止于掌握几个函数公式。本文将深入剖析,其背后的核心在于思维模式的转变——从简单的数据记录转向系统性的数据管理与分析。这涵盖了从清晰的数据结构化思维、高效的流程自动化理念,到深入的数据洞察力培养。真正的精通,是让软件服务于清晰的业务逻辑与决策目标,而非被繁杂的功能所奴役。理解这一点,是解锁其强大潜能、实现效率飞跃的真正起点。
2026-04-02 16:09:56
299人看过
word为什么斜线是不直的
在日常使用文字处理软件时,许多用户都曾注意到一个看似微小却令人困惑的现象:在微软的Word文档中绘制的斜线,有时看起来并非完全笔直。这并非简单的视觉误差或操作失误,其背后交织着字体设计原理、屏幕显示技术、软件渲染机制以及文档格式兼容性等多重复杂因素。本文将深入剖析这一现象,从技术底层到实际应用,系统阐述导致Word中斜线“不直”的十二个核心原因,并提供实用的解决方案与调整技巧,帮助您更精准地掌控文档中的图形呈现。
2026-04-02 16:09:27
353人看过
excel用什么图形标点检部位好看
在Excel中进行点检部位的可视化标注时,选择恰当的图形不仅能清晰展示信息,更能提升报告的专业性与美观度。本文将深入探讨十余种适用于点检部位标记的图形方案,从基础的形状与图标到高级的条件格式与自定义图形,结合官方功能与实用案例,系统解析其应用场景、设置方法与设计要点,帮助读者制作出既实用又美观的点检可视化图表。
2026-04-02 16:09:10
41人看过
为什么 word文档只有一页
在日常工作中,我们时常会遇到一个看似简单却令人困惑的现象:为何精心编辑的文档最终只显示为一页?这背后远非“内容太少”可以解释。本文将深入剖析导致此问题的十二个关键层面,从软件视图模式、页面设置、隐藏格式,到打印驱动与文件损坏等深层原因,为您提供一套完整、专业的排查与解决方案。通过理解这些原理,您不仅能快速修复问题,更能提升对文档处理软件的掌控力。
2026-04-02 16:08:15
268人看过
macbookpro为什么用不了word
本文将深入探讨苹果笔记本电脑专业版用户在使用微软文字处理软件时可能遇到的各种障碍。从软件兼容性、操作系统差异到许可证验证问题,我们将系统分析十二个核心原因,并提供专业解决方案。无论您是遇到闪退、格式错乱还是激活失败,这篇文章都将为您提供全面的排查思路和实用技巧,帮助您彻底解决文档编辑难题。
2026-04-02 16:08:03
112人看过